Output fea3cdb07fca39519ed60a638fc05cc90faaf03da21bb09449da84a7bb81b05c:0

value
37991
script pubkey
OP_0 OP_PUSHBYTES_20 8b95a9fa758791b975046e6388626ff1f50ead96
address
bc1q3w26n7n4s7gmjagyde3cscn0786satvkum2pce
transaction
fea3cdb07fca39519ed60a638fc05cc90faaf03da21bb09449da84a7bb81b05c
confirmations
18439
spent
true